Output e01580358ca7f599bbff110e20fe6742647ceca12dd8744bb3d3aebb55f459ee:3

value
2018689
script pubkey
OP_0 OP_PUSHBYTES_20 f516c15130f7880f4115f9c21faf2b0b423ca9a0
address
bc1q75tvz5fs77yq7sg4l8ppltetpdpre2dqrzt7ts
transaction
e01580358ca7f599bbff110e20fe6742647ceca12dd8744bb3d3aebb55f459ee
spent
true